Elistians gave polar assessments of the importance of participating in the vote.
Voters in Elista expressed opposing opinions on the significance of participating in the vote. According to the election commission, turnout in Kalmykia exceeded 39%.
As reported by "Caucasian Knot", on the first day of voting, there were many people at the polling stations in Elista who came to vote, residents said. According to the Kalmykia election commission, turnout on September 18 exceeded 21%.
In Kalmykia, there is one single-member district for the State Duma elections - No. 18. The ballots for the single-member district included candidates from "United Russia", CPRF, LDPR, "Fair Russia - For Truth", "New People", and the "Pensioners' Party". Additional elections for deputies of the Elista City Assembly are also being held in single-member electoral districts. Elista resident Mark told a correspondent of "Caucasian Knot" that he did not go to the polling station on September 18 and 19, and does not know if he will go today. "It all depends on work," he explained.
As for the significance of participating in the vote, according to Mark, it means "nothing at all" to him.
On the contrary, a resident of the capital of Kalmykia, Tseren, stated that by participating in the vote, he "fulfilled his civic duty". The man explained to the correspondent of "Caucasian Knot" that he voted yesterday, September 19.

The election commission reported a turnout of 39.31%
According to the Kalmykia election commission, in the first two days of voting, turnout in the republic was "more than 38%", and this morning exceeded 39%.
"As of 10:00 AM [MSK], the turnout was 39.31% of the number of voters in the district," - the election commission reported on its page on VKontakte.
No reports of violations during the voting in Kalmykia had been received by 1:15 PM MSK on September 20, according to data from the "Observing Together" project. The project is positioned as an "independent platform for monitoring the 2026 elections". "We publish data on election commissions and violations," the annotation states. Information is transmitted to the project authors by users on Telegram via a bot. "Caucasian Knot" considers it needing confirmation and does not regard information from users as reports of violations.
Recall that in 2021, in Kalmykia, 39.52% of voters voted for "United Russia" in the State Duma elections, 25.97% for CPRF, 12.23% for "New People", and 5.86% for "Fair Russia". Meanwhile, in Elista, CPRF led in the elections: 28.95% of voters voted for this party, while 26.66% voted for "United Russia".
Analysts surveyed by "Caucasian Knot" noted at that time that voting in Kalmykia was essentially protest voting, influenced by a surge in protest activity after the appointment of Dmitry Trapeznikov as head of the Elista administration in 2019.
